  • Episode 7 - Creating Cultures with Pastor Becky Held
    Oct 1 2021
    In this episode, we sit down with Pastor Becky Held who discusses with us creating cultures of honor and celebration. Honor is vital to the health of a team. You don't have to agree with someone to honor them. Celebration leaves little room for jealousy to take root. When we celebrate we recognize each person has unique gifts and talents they bring to the table; celebration takes the focus off ourselves. Too many people try to be the "hero" of a team. There is only one hero. Jesus. Becky also spoke with us about leading women, she is super passionate about building female leaders at all levels in the local church.

  • Episode 2 - Love, Serve, and Learn with Mitch Buenger
    Oct 1 2021
    In this episode, we sit down with Mitch Buenger, a Kenosha Firefighter as well as a partner at Journey Church. Mitch talks about the 3 ways he leads every day, through loving, serving others, and continual learning. The job of a leader is to serve, not to rule or to demand. Servanthood is about bettering those around you and growing the team, not seeking your promotion or recognition. learning is what fuels leadership. There is no such thing as a stagnant leader.
